Output d1dde958a2e7cda57a4dc56c4ab6f29a3729352af4bfcfb755b89dc211b1fecf:7

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 628b32b3e38f843116b640436e0226182aaef267 OP_EQUAL
address
3Ag4tzb7tM758jXcU1zvjGeUBrxzfrZjRz
transaction
d1dde958a2e7cda57a4dc56c4ab6f29a3729352af4bfcfb755b89dc211b1fecf
confirmations
141562
spent
true